Lighted Ford Emblem
Put them on my SuperDuty yesterday..
In the daytime they look just like a normal Ford blue oval.
On my truck I didn't even have to completely remove the grille, just the top 4 screws allowed the grill to swing out enough to get to the 2 nuts that hold the factory emblem on.
The part you'll spend the most time in is splicing into the wiring harness.
The emblem on the tailgate is just held on with a type of 2sided tape. I was just careful and pry'd it off. Getting to the wiring there is easier, (I used license plate light circuit).

I put mine on over thanksgiving... I nearly hit the bridge toll booth attendant this week because she was hanging out trying to get a better look at it! :-) Just a note, though... There is a connector between the resistor and the logo... make sure you goop some dielectric grease on there... mine corroded out last night and quit working... just turned out to be a bad connection at the plug. A shot of contact cleaner and a dab of dielectric grease and all is well again. :-)

jburd, On your 98' all you need to remove is the black plastic "cowl" like cover that is atop your grill and radiator. Careful prying those phony plastic screws. Put the logo in place and run the wires to the right headlight. Splice into the headlight wire and ground wire. You should be all set.

If you do mangle those plastic screws, they're available at the dealer... a bag of 10 was $4.00. I always mangle them in the process of removing them... I think I should be done mangling them for a while now that I got the logo and the lights mounted.

Here's a quote from an old post of mine regarding installation on a billet grille.
"I did the install today and I must say that it looks pretty sharp. To attach the logo I took some 1" wide plumbers strap and bent it into an "m" shape so that it actually clips onto the grille. Then I just put the threaded rods into the logo, put the nuts on and tightened them down. It was as easy as that."
You can't really attach the logo to a billet grille with just the materials supplied. You need a bracket of some kind to hold it into place; however, I have read where other guys on this forum have just stuck it on with the sticky backing that is on the logo itself. To me, that doesn't seem like it would last very long.
